Fed Chair Powell's July 2026 rate hold delivered a clear signal to markets: the cutting cycle is coming. This episode breaks down Powell's deliberate messaging, the ninety-percent-plus odds of September cuts priced into the CME FedWatch tool, and what this pivot means for your positions. We analyze Treasury yield breakpoints with the ten-year dropping seven point five basis points, sector rotation from defensive tech into cyclical value plays, and crypto positioning ahead of liquidity expansion. Key topics include the current fed funds range, technical levels in bond markets, equity sector implications, and how traders should interpret Powell's watchful thinking language as we head toward critical August economic data. Whether you're trading equities, fixed income, or digital assets, understanding this policy inflection point is essential for navigating the second half of twenty twenty-six.
